    These 11 Quick Weeknight Dinners Don’t Taste Like a Shortcut

    Published: Jul 23, 2025 by bobbieblue

    11 shares
    • Facebook

    These quick weeknight dinner recipes rely on shortcuts to get dinner in the table as quickly as possible. Make a lasagna bake with just 3 ingredients or pull apart pizza bites with canned biscuit dough. These simple ingredients are your secret to success in the kitchen. While these recipes look for a quick hack they still have lots of flavor so you can rest assured they will still be a hit with the family!

    Easy Cheesy Tortellini Casserole Bake Recipe

    Photo Credit: Blue's Best Life

    This Easy Cheesy Tortellini Bake is your new weeknight hero. Packed with tender tortellini and a creamy cheese sauce, it's a guaranteed crowd-pleaser that will have everyone asking for seconds.

    Leftover Chili Cornbread Casserole

    Photo Credit: Blue's Best Life

    Extra chili? Don't let it go to waste! This recipe for Chili Cornbread Casserole comes together in a baked dish that's hearty, easy, and downright delicious. Great for game nights, or potlucks.

    Lazy Enchiladas

    Photo Credit: The Soccer Mom Blog

    These Lazy Enchiladas come together in 20 minutes with only 4 ingredients! An easy one-pan meal layered with flavorful taquitos, enchilada sauce, beans and cheese. Super simple but bursting with flavor.

    Copycat KFC Famous Bowl

    Photo Credit: Princess Pinky Girl

    This Copycat KFC Famous Bowl tastes just like the restaurant classic. With only 5 ingredients and some simple shortcuts, this bowl has the same base of buttery mashed potatoes, layers of corn, gravy, and shredded cheese, and chicken.
